
Global Energy Crunch and AI Demand Signal Sustained Need for Fossil Fuels
European gas storage crisis, war-driven oil profits, and surging AI energy demand create a complex global backdrop for Bakken producers.
Europe faces a severe natural gas supply crunch with storage levels at a 17-year low ahead of the winter heating season, according to OilPrice.com. The continent's import dependence has shifted heavily to U.S. liquefied natural gas (LNG), but competition with Asian buyers and the upcoming EU ban on Russian LNG from January 2027 are tightening the market and pushing prices higher. Unusually high summer demand due to heatwaves has aggravated the problem, leaving gas traders cautious despite the urgent need to refill storage caverns.
Concurrently, major oil companies have reaped a $93 billion windfall in the second quarter of 2026, according to a separate OilPrice.com report. Profits for eight major firms, including ExxonMobil and Chevron, nearly doubled from the same period in 2025. This surge is driven by oil prices soaring to nearly $100 a barrel in May following the closure of the Strait of Hormuz due to the Iran war, which has created the biggest fossil fuel supply disruption in market history.
These intertwined crises demonstrate the world's continued heavy reliance on fossil fuels, with countries paying a premium to secure supplies. The high prices have reignited global discussions around windfall taxes on oil company profits.
Further extending the outlook for hydrocarbon demand, the explosive growth of Artificial Intelligence (AI) is set to significantly increase global emissions, OilPrice.com reported in a third analysis. Big Tech companies like Google, Microsoft, and Amazon are seeing carbon emissions skyrocket as they build data centers faster than the clean energy grid can support. A new study in NPJ Climate Action concludes that AI integration will likely expand global CO2 emissions by 0.47 to 1.8 billion tons annually, as efficiency gains are outweighed by its use in optimizing and expanding fossil fuel production.
Amazon's investment in a major natural-gas power plant for a Texas data center, which would be the country's single biggest-emitting facility, signals a trend that could derail tech climate pledges. The research indicates that if the fossil fuel sector sees any economic gain from AI, the resulting "enabled emissions" will exceed any emissions avoided through efficiency.
For Bakken operators, the global landscape underscores sustained, high-value demand for both oil and natural gas. The European LNG dependence highlights a key export market for U.S. gas, while geopolitical supply disruptions support a firm oil price floor. The AI-driven surge in energy demand, particularly for reliable power generation, further solidifies the structural need for hydrocarbons like those produced in North Dakota, even as the energy transition advances.
